Introduction: The abuse potential of opioids and other controlled substances is well-known; however, reports of noncontrolled prescription medication (NCPM) misuse deserves further attention. Whereas several studies investigate patterns, motivations, and biochemical mechanisms underlying the misuse potential of NCPM, the clinical significance of NCPM misuse is not well-understood. The primary objectives of this project were to identify prescriber perceptions of NCPM misuse and evaluate patient reported patterns of misuse through survey responses. Methods: Adult patients admitted to psychiatry services and prescribers working in psychiatry or on a general medicine service during the study time frame were invited to participate. Surveys were collected anonymously for both patients and prescribers. Results: NCPM misuse was reported by 38.4% of patients. Trazodone (35%) and quetiapine (30%) were most commonly reported as being misused. Opioid (24.1% vs 4.3%; P = .023) and cannabis use disorders (13.8% vs 0%; P = .019) were reported more frequently in patients who misuse NCPM, whereas no difference was seen for other SUDs (P > .05). There was no difference between psychiatric and general medicine prescribers regarding familiarity with NCPM misuse (n = 21 [87.5%] vs n = 13 [81.3%]; P = .668). Discussion: High rates of NCPM misuse were seen in this patient population. Our findings confirm previous reports of quetiapine misuse and also reveal that trazodone is frequently misused. Based on the observations in this study, the misuse of NCPM is identified as prevalent and noteworthy at our institution, warranting provider education and future studies.

INTRODUCTION: Differentiating between a urinary tract infection and asymptomatic bacteriuria is an important distinction to make, especially in noncommunicative patients. An algorithm meant to aid in the diagnosis and treatment of urinary tract infections in this population was implemented within a psychiatric emergency department in January 2019. The primary objective of this project was to assess the impact of the algorithm (the intervention) regarding symptom documentation and antibiotic use. Secondary objectives included assessing changes in inappropriate prescribing and urine culture orders. METHODS: Preintervention outcomes were measured from August 1, 2018, through November 30, 2018, while the postintervention cohort included patients admitted after January 31, 2019 and discharged before June 1, 2019. Adults admitted to psychiatry with a urinalysis ordered in the emergency department and an ICD-10 code representing dementia, delirium, autism spectrum disorder, or intellectual disability were included; pregnant patients were excluded. RESULTS: The preintervention (n = 56) and postintervention (n = 34) cohorts were well balanced with an average age of 66.5 and 70 years, respectively. Neurocognitive disorder was the diagnosis for inclusion in approximately two-thirds of both groups. Numerically, postalgorithm implementation, symptoms were documented more frequently (20.6% vs 10.7%, P = .23) and antibiotics used less often (2.9% vs 14.3%, P = .15). Inappropriate prescribing occurred in 12.5% of preintervention cohort compared to no patients postintervention (P = .04). DISCUSSION: The creation and implementation of an algorithm assisting in the diagnosis and treatment of urinary tract infections in noncommunicative patients was associated with a trend toward increased symptom documentation and decreased overall antibiotic use, and significantly increased appropriate antibiotic prescribing.

BACKGROUND: Urinary tract infection (UTI) is considered a common cause of mental status changes, particularly in elderly patients and patients with a psychiatric condition. Genitourinary symptoms are essential to confirm UTI diagnosis but may be unobtainable in patients with a communication barrier. Sparse guidance suggests assessing specific symptoms that do not rely on patient report. The primary objective of this project was to provide assistance in diagnosis and treatment of UTIs in noncommunicative patients through the creation of an algorithm. ALGORITHM CREATION AND IMPLEMENTATION: Through extensive interdisciplinary collaboration, the authors developed criteria to identify UTI symptoms that do not require communication. In order to make the algorithm comprehensive, we chose to include general information related to UTI diagnosis and treatment. The algorithm was implemented within the psychiatric emergency department as this is where patients are evaluated to determine need for psychiatric admission. Providers in the psychiatric emergency department were provided with detailed education on the algorithm as well as information about UTI diagnosis and treatment. DISCUSSION: Creating an algorithm within our institution required significant interdisciplinary collaboration. Providers were receptive to and appreciative of a comprehensive resource to assist in this difficult clinical situation. The authors plan to study the effects of algorithm implementation, specifically assessing changes in symptom documentation and antibiotic use.

Background: Evidence regarding the use of antipsychotics and associated venous thromboembolism (VTE) risk is inconclusive. Studies finding a relationship lack in-depth analysis; thus, the VTE risk among those treated with antipsychotic remains largely unknown. Objectives: The primary objective of this investigation was to compare the incidence of antipsychotic use in patients who developed a VTE versus those who did not. Methods: Data were collected via retrospective chart review from an ambulatory care clinic between January 2012 and August 2017. All active clinic patients within the study period were included unless they met the following criteria: age <18 years, pregnancy within the study period, and/or current or historical malignancy. The odds ratio (OR) of developing a VTE was determined using multivariate regression analysis controlling for age, gender, obesity, and smoking. Secondary end points were reviewed for participants who were exposed to an antipsychotic and subsequently developed a VTE within the study period. Results: A total of 7079 patients were included in the analysis, of whom 314 developed a VTE. Of these, 45 were exposed to an antipsychotic prior to VTE development. Nearly 25% of patients receiving an antipsychotic did not have a primary psychiatric diagnosis. Results suggest that antipsychotic use was significantly associated with increased risk of VTE development (OR = 1.481 [95% CI = 1.067 to 2.055]). Conclusion and Relevance: The results of this study suggest an association between antipsychotic use and VTE development. This association should be considered when prescribing antipsychotics and treating patients who develop a VTE after antipsychotic exposure.
